Biography

Ada Smoke (f/k/a Ada K. Wong) is the founder and Managing Partner of AKW LAW, a preeminent employment law firm. She is a well-respected employment law attorney known for her sharp advocacy and deep commitment to protecting employee rights. With extensive experience litigating complex workplace matters, Ada represents employees in cases involving sexual harassment, retaliation, disability discrimination, age discrimination, sex/gender discrimination, race discrimination, FMLA violations, wage and hour violations, severance negotiations, and wrongful termination.

She is recognized for her strategic approach, meticulous preparation, and ability to translate complex legal issues into compelling narratives for judges, juries, and clients alike. Through her practice, Ada has built a reputation as a trusted advocate and thoughtful leader in the employment law community. There is no stopping her until justice is reached, whether through early resolution, mediation, or trial.

Ada is the Dean of the Keenan Trial Institute, overseeing nearly 6000 students and 100 faculty members. She is also an Adjunct Professor at the Seattle University School of Law teaching Employment Discrimination. She serves as an Arbitrator in King and Snohomish Counties and mentors law students and lawyers across the nation.

Over the course of her career, Mrs. Wong has provided representation to both employees and employers. She draws on this experience to help her passionately fight to make sure her clients' rights are upheld. Regardless of the obstacles that may exist, Mrs. Wong believes that justice should be achieved and maintained - no matter the cost. She has an AVVO "Superb" rating and was awarded the "Client's Choice Award." AKW Law was voted The Seattle Times 2025 BEST IN THE PNW GOLD WINNER.

Understanding that employment law issues are often of a personal nature, Ada takes a compassionate approach. She believes in providing her clients with individual attention and personalized advice. Throughout the legal process, she remains accessible to her clients, keeping them informed about their options and the status of their cases.

During her spare time, you can find Ada on the yoga or Taekwondo mat or hanging out with her husband, daughters, and four cats.
